net/mlx5: Add IPSec priorities in RDMA namespaces

Add IPSec flow steering priorities in RDMA namespaces. This allows
adding tables/rules to forward RoCEv2 traffic to the IPSec crypto
tables in NIC_TX domain, and accept RoCEv2 traffic from NIC_RX domain.
